Talking about the State Fair with The Ericksons

Talking about the State Fair with The Ericksons

Luke Taylor • Aug 28, 2014

The Ericksons will perform on MPR Day -- Friday, Aug. 29 -- at the Minnesota State Fair in Carousel Park at 10 a.m., in a performance co-hosted by Barb Abney and Mike Pengra. Ahead of the show, Jenny Kapernick of The Ericksons shared her thoughts about the State Fair.

Mike Mictlan performs live at the Minnesota State Fair

Mike Mictlan performs live at the Minnesota State Fair

Mary Lucia, Leah Garaas and Mike Mictlan • Aug 28, 2014

This week at the Minnesota State Fair, members of the local emcee collective Doomtree will be stopping by the MPR Booth on the corner of Judson and Nelson. On Wednesday, Mike Mictlan performed live and chatted with host Mary Lucia about what's in store the crew in the coming months.

Color Me Obsessed: Replacements documentary screening to benefit Slim Dunlap

Color Me Obsessed: Replacements documentary screening to benefit Slim Dunlap

Selena Carlson • Aug 28, 2014

On the eve of the Replacements’ much-anticipated reunion performance, a special director’s cut of the documentary Color Me Obsessed will be shown at the Parkway Theater on Sept. 12. Also featuring live music and a memorabilia raffle, this fandom spectacular has been deemed “All Replacements Eve.” Featuring interviews with fans, friends and contemporaries, Color Me Obsessed became a…
